Trevélez
Trevélez is a village in the province of Granada, Spain. Its population in 2011 was estimated at 823. The river Trevélez flows through the village. It is located in the western part of the Alpujarras region.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Portugos is a town of 400 people in La Alpujarra region of Granada Province, close to the villages of Busquistar, Pitres and La Taha. As one of the villages of the high Alpujarras, it is in the heart of the National Park of the Sierra Nevada with much of its parish boundary extending up into the high mountain pastures.
